I don't think this is specifically a DBeaver problem, but after upgrading my server db to Mysql 8.0.33, my connections to the database using DBeaver and an SSH tunnel no longer work - unless I use the Mysql root account & password.
Using any other Mysql account login I get 'Access denied for user 'XXXXX'@'127.0.0.1' (using password: YES). Testing the SSH tunnel works fine, and if I instead use the Mysql root then that works fine, but no other Mysql account works.
Everything was fine before the upgrade to Mysql 8.0.33 - I wondered if there were more mysql permissions now needed on the login account for dbeaver to connect?
